New England braces for winter storm
The winter storm causing post-Thanksgiving travel chaos and power outages is set to bring as much as a foot of snow to some areas of New England and western New York Tuesday.
Source: New England braces for winter storm How Insurance Companies Work?
The winter storm causing post-Thanksgiving travel chaos and power outages is set to bring as much as a foot of snow to some areas of New England and western New York Tuesday.
Source: New England braces for winter storm How Insurance Companies Work?
0 Comments